Coco coir has emerged as a leading option in horticulture, demonstrating remarkable advantages over traditional growing mediums. This sustainable material, derived from the fibrous husk of coconuts, offers exceptional ability to hold water, allowing for optimal hydration and nutrient absorption for plants. Its structured nature promotes excellent circulation of air and water, preventing root rot and stimulating healthy root development.

  • Furthermore, coco coir provides a consistent pH level, ideal for plant growth.
  • Furthermore, it is naturally rich in essential nutrients that support plant health and vigor.
  • Finally, coco coir's biodegradability makes it an environmentally sustainable choice for conscious gardeners.

Unlocking Potential: Coco Coir Substrate for Enhanced Plant Development

Coco coir material is rapidly gaining recognition as a environmentally friendly choice to traditional peat moss in horticulture. This versatile material, derived from the husk of coconuts, offers a abundance of perks for plant growth and development.

Firstly, coco coir boasts exceptional moisture holding. Its structured nature allows it to hold significant amounts of water, ensuring steady moisture levels for plants. This trait is particularly advantageous in climates with inconsistent rainfall patterns.

Furthermore, coco coir provides excellent aeration. Its well-structured composition allows excess water to flow through, preventing waterlogging and promoting a healthy root system. This harmony of moisture retention and drainage creates an optimal setting for plant roots to grow.

Lastly, coco coir is naturally rich in elements, providing plants with essential substrates for growth. While it may not contain the same concentration of nutrients as traditional soil, its structured nature allows for easy absorption by plant roots.
